One Destination, Three Approaches
10
Software-Defined Data Center
“Build Your Own” Converged Infrastructure Hyper-Converged Infrastructure
• Hardware (e.g. compute, storage, networking) and software components procured separately
• Use reference architectures
• Traditional data center components (e.g. shared storage hardware, servers, switches) integrated and sold in a single chassis, along with software options
• Server hardware pre-integrated with virtualization software for compute, network, storage and management, providing a single point of entry for the entire SDDC lifecycle
• Ease of procurement via prescriptive approach
• Design predictability • Faster time to
deployment • Simplified SDDC lifecycle
management • One support call
• Ease of procurement • Custom fit to environment • No limitations on
scalability • One support call
• Maximum customization and flexibility (hardware selection, scalability)

EVO:RAIL 2U/4Node requirements Per 2U/4N platform • Internal Drive Bays – up to 24 hot plug 2.5 drives • Dual PSU – rated at 1600W Per Compute, Storage and Network Node • Dual socket - Intel Xeon E5 2620v2 CPUs, 6-core • Memory - up to 192 GB • 1 x Expansion Slots PCI-E
• Disk controller with pass through capabilities ( VSAN requirement) • Internal Storage
• 1 x 146 GB SAS 10K-RPM HDD or 32 GB SATADOM (ESXi boot) • 1 x SSD up to 400 GB (VSAN requirement for read/write cache) • 3 x 1.2 TB SAS 10K-RPM HDD (VSAN data store)
• External Interfaces • 2 x Network - 10 GbE RJ45 or SFP+ • 1 x Management RJ45 - 100/1000 NIC
